You can choose the best couch to fit your space by measuring it prior to when you purchase it. Take measurements from the floor to the top of the back cushion and then, again, along the length of the front cushion. These measurements will give you a clear idea of the size and shape of the couch. They will also aid you in avoiding buying something that is too large or too small for your living space.
The average sofa lasts between seven and fifteen years. However, the longevity of a couch is dependent on its quality and how much use it gets. If you have kids or pets, a tough couch with a stain-repellent cover will keep it looking new for a longer time. A darker-colored fabric can aid in hiding pet hair and food stains.

Take a measurement of the space you want to put a two-seater sofa before deciding. This will ensure that your sofa will fit comfortably into the space available without appearing too big or too crowded. It is also important to leave a few feet between the couch and any coffee or end tables. This will allow you to move around the room with ease and still be able access to hallways or entrances.

Measure the dimensions of your living area before you go shopping for a sofa. It's important to avoid buying one that is too big or too small for the space, since this can make it difficult to move around the space. It's also recommended to measure the height of your ceiling and also consider any doors or hallways which could interfere with the size of your sofa.
